Visible | Invisible: Landscape Works of Reed Hilderbrand

Publisher: Metropolis Books

Visible | Invisible explores the preoccupations, influences, themes, and challenges that shape how the principals and designers at Reed Hilderbrand reflect on their work. In contrast to the recent tendency to illustrate conceptual depth through diagram, three-dimensional illustration, and process drawings, this book relies on the photographic representations of built work–through the interpretive lens of an artist and through plan drawings–to evidence consistency in approach and outcome. The result is an expository work that speaks of values, convictions, and aspirations toward humanistic achieve.
